Field Note 01 / Evaluation Judgment

Why one critical failure can outweigh an improved average

An aggregate score answers a useful question: how often did the system meet the rubric across this set? A launch decision asks a different one: what is the most serious unresolved behavior, and who could be affected if it ships?

That distinction is familiar in clinical quality work. A program can improve across many measures and still require immediate action on a rare, severe event. The response is not to discard the aggregate. It is to prevent the aggregate from becoming camouflage.

In my safety-evaluation case study, the candidate model improves by 20.9 percentage points and fixes six baseline failures. A paired query also identifies a new critical privacy regression. I hold the launch because the gate was defined before the results: zero unresolved critical failures. The next step is narrow and operational—root cause, expanded privacy coverage, full rerun, independent review—not a vague rejection of the candidate.

A trustworthy dashboard should make that reasoning easier to inspect. It should never make the judgment disappear.

Field Note 02 / Transferable Practice

What behavioral health operations taught me about safety evaluations

The clearest bridge between behavioral health operations and AI safeguards is not the subject matter. It is the need to make consequential judgment reliable across people, time, and pressure.

In crisis assessment, utilization management, quality improvement, and parity work, the operator rarely receives perfect information. The work is to identify the governing standard, separate evidence from assumption, understand severity, document why a decision was made, and know when uncertainty itself requires escalation.

Safety evaluations need the same connective tissue. A test case needs an expected behavior that reviewers can apply. A disagreement needs an adjudication path. A regression needs an owner. A mitigation needs exit criteria. Sensitive material needs access boundaries. Documentation needs to let a new operator reconstruct the decision without relying on hallway context.

Field Note 03 / Human Accountability

“Human in the loop” should describe a chain of custody for judgment

The phrase “human in the loop” can sound reassuring while leaving every important question unanswered. Which human? Reviewing what evidence? At what point? With what authority? Under which deadline? What happens when reviewers disagree?

In a mature workflow, human review is not a decorative checkpoint after automation has already shaped the outcome. It is a defined allocation of judgment. The system can gather, compare, flag, or draft. A named person or role interprets the finding, confirms the policy context, escalates ambiguity, and owns the decision record.

That allocation also has to respect expertise. A technical signal may require engineering interpretation; a policy edge case may require a domain owner; a launch tradeoff may require a product decision-maker. Good operations makes those handoffs explicit and preserves enough evidence for each person to do real review.

If a workflow cannot say who can stop the process, what evidence they see, and how their decision is recorded, it does not yet have meaningful human oversight.
